Description Suggest change

Tough area to reach, but rewarding in some great, diverse boulders and seclusion.

There aren't a lot of boulders in each area, but each boulder itself is quite large.

Getting There Suggest change

Head up trail from parking lot.
After finish last switchback trail will straighten out a bit and you'll see the first Red Trail post in ground on the right.

The Red Trail continues straight, but if look right past trail marker you'll see old logging road. Take that road up to Ridgeline....It'll take about 60-75 min walk depending on how far along trail wish to go.

IT IS VERY STEEP HIKING!

There is a four way intersection of logging roads after about 1/2 mile (at most)...take the trail LEFT to continue on to Ridgeline Boulders.
